Física, Química y Matemáticas (FQM) Universidad del País Vasco The project covers a wide scope ranging from theoretical aspects of Fourier or Harmonic Analysis (Uncertainty principle, Singular Integrals, Kakeya sets) to Geometric Measure Theory (Harmonic Measure) or Quantum Mechanics (Many-body system, Dirac equation) and passing from Analysis of Partial of Differential Equations (Control theory, Unique continuation) as well as more applied aspects like Numerical Analysis of problems from fluid mechanics. Being more precise we propose to study the following topics: (A) Mathematical Physics 1) General theory of weakly interacting fermions. 2) Dirac Equation 3) Non self-adjoint Hamiltonians 4) Kinetic equations 5) Harmonic Analysis and Quantum Mechanics (B) Analysis of Partial Differential Equations 1) Unique continuation properties related to Uncertainty Principles 2) Control Theory 3) Inverse problems 4) The Vortex Filament Equation 5) Numerical Analysis (C) Harmonic Analysis 1) Singular and maximal averages associated with Kakeya and Nikodym sets. 2) Spherical maximal functions 3) Extrapolation theory, classical operators, Lorentz spaces and multiparameter Harmonic Analysis. 4) Parabolic rectifiability and caloric measure 5) Degenerate Fractional Poincare-Sobolev inequalities and Harmonic Analysis
